## 4.0.0 — Soft deletes are now the default

Heads up, plugin folks: as of this release, Cartfold no longer hard-deletes rows in the orders table. Deletes set a tombstone flag, and purges happen on a schedule instead. If your plugin queries orders directly, you'll start seeing ghost rows unless you filter them out — the Ledgerby helper does this for you. Restores are now trivial, which is the whole point. The relevant defaults are shown below.

service settings:
ralael:
  pin: 7453
  tenant: zorath
  seal: seal_087806e4
  metrics_host: metrics.ralael.paliqworks.example
  standby_team: fraath
  escalation: praok-istiel
  nonce: 10e083

Finance Review Summary — Harwick Street Lease. Renegotiation with Pellgrove Estates concluded last week. We secured a 12% reduction on base rent and a two-year break clause, offset by taking on internal maintenance costs. Net annual saving is projected at roughly 8% of facilities spend. Sales leads should note that showroom space on the ground floor is unchanged, so client demos continue as normal. The savings feed directly into next year's commercial plans, summarised confidentially below.

board note of kaguf-kawig: Novdorax Logistics plans to raise the Aldax list price by 41.6 percent in July. The board signed off on a budget of $484.6 million for Project Druiel. The renewal with Gorirox Logistics closes at $136.6 million a year, 37.5 percent above the last contract. Project Silmir slips by a full year because of the audit delay.

Context: Ardenfell line margins slipped three points over two quarters. Drivers: input steel costs, aggressive discounting at the Westmoor branch, and a stale price book. Proposal: uplift list prices four percent, tighten discount authority to regional level, sunset the two lowest-margin SKUs. Risk: volume loss at Halverton accounts, estimated under two percent. Decision requested at Thursday's review. Modelling assumptions are in the appendix pack. The commercial reasoning leadership wants kept close is noted directly below.

board note of tajop-yajof: The finance team signed off on a budget of $77.6 million for Project Pramir.

Building Access — First-Aid Room (Halden Wing)

Team assistants may open the first-aid room on Level 2 when a trained responder is en route. Always log the time of entry and restock anything used via the supplies form. The door keypad requires the current staff pass code, provided below.

badge for fafof-yajef: bdg-JTFOG-95442